System-wide physiological pathways refer to the integrated networks of biochemical and physiological processes that maintain an organism's internal stability, or homeostasis, in response to environmental changes (Guyton and Hall, 2016). These pathways involve complex interactions between the nervous, endocrine, and immune systems, utilizing signaling molecules such as neurotransmitters, hormones, and cytokines to coordinate organ functions (NIH, 2023). Homeostasis is a dynamic process that uses feedback loops to regulate variables such as temperature, pH, and glucose levels within narrow physiological ranges (StatPearls, 2023). Unlike a specific therapeutic target like a single receptor or enzyme, system-wide pathways describe the collective behavior of multiple molecular components across various tissues. In the context of pharmacology, drugs often target specific nodes within these pathways to treat systemic diseases like diabetes or hypertension, but the pathways themselves are too broad to be classified as a single target. Understanding these systemic interactions is essential for evaluating the safety and efficacy of new therapeutics, as interventions in one part of a pathway can have cascading effects throughout the body. The study of these pathways often involves systems biology approaches to map how individual molecular changes translate into whole-body physiological responses (Nature Education, 2014). Disruptions in these pathways are central to the pathogenesis of complex, multi-organ diseases such as metabolic syndrome and systemic inflammatory response syndrome. Consequently, while not a target itself, the system-wide physiological context defines the therapeutic window and potential side effects of any drug.
